Subject: RE: Trimble FMX Autopilot fault code 118



I have an MF 8480 and Challenger MT665B (same tractor basically) each running autopilot. In my case I have seen that code many times. The 8480 has the agco autosteer valve on it. MT has the Trimble kit. With the 8480 I used to get it because my steering valve was failing (cannot confirm but may have been shorting out.) Dealer changed the valve and 99% of the problem seems to be solved. The only time I get it new is when I do not move the tractors switch that activates the steering valve to the position (one side of the switch is off, the middle I can use with the trimble power relay to turn my FMX on and the other side is turns the valve on. If I do not have the valve on it will bark the fault code, I have to clear it in the fmx and then if I press the switch all the way I can auto steer. It is definitely a CAN communication issue because before I replaced my valve I would watch in diagnostics on the auto pilot and when the CAN communications would stop my tractor would turn hard left and I could not turn it back right until I shut off the steering valve.
